Transaction f6ecaa593c011f2fecd7cca88fedc755c7727e707ba194694511b00708280619
2 Input
2 Outputs
- f6ecaa593c011f2fecd7cca88fedc755c7727e707ba194694511b00708280619:0
- f6ecaa593c011f2fecd7cca88fedc755c7727e707ba194694511b00708280619:1
value 368076
address 1773ev4FHWRRaV2T6VMAritj1DevcdaEeP
value 8764000
address 199Qga6YbASuNfp6rEFR55JNsLe5izZCWa